According to the Wall Street Journal, citing officials with knowledge on the matter, U.S. President Donald J. Trump has told aides that he is willing to conclude operations against Iran even if it means leaving the Strait of Hormuz in a deadlock. Per the report, the administration assesses that operations to forcibly reopen the strait will likely extend the conflict past the previously established 4-5 weeks and that reaching the goals of severely degrading Iranian conventional military capabilities may be the the route to go. Additionally, according to the report, other military options on the table, including ground operations, are not President Trump’s priorities right now.
